Transaction 850ccef8e08ad6ee5367555871f692e42f5cc71cd3fddb1fb2fcda10dbaac555
1 Input
1 Output
-
850ccef8e08ad6ee5367555871f692e42f5cc71cd3fddb1fb2fcda10dbaac555:0
- value
- 1070966
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 630642190ebd2138e4e0105789480b9de5fa577d OP_EQUAL
- address
- 3AicKMwueqTLBF3f1nEETrN9PSv51NKG6F